dc.description.abstractThe rise of artificial intelligence (AI) has led to significant advancements in content generation especially in content creation for digital content generation [1]. This has also facilitated the creation and spread of deepfakes and misinformation [1]. These AI-driven challenges pose serious ethical concerns, undermining public trust and threatening the integrity of media content [1]. This paper explores the role of AI regulation and governance in addressing the ethical dilemmas posed by deepfakes and misinformation in mass communication. The research paper aims to examine the comprehensive strategies needed to mitigate the harmful effects of AI-generated content, focusing on the development of regulatory frameworks, ethical guidelines, and technological solutions. This may be achieved through the examination of existing governance models and practical strategies to ensure transparency, accountability, and fairness in AI applications within media. Therefore by addressing these critical issues, the paper aims to provide a roadmap for safeguarding the ethical delivery of information and maintaining the credibility of mass communication in an AIdriven world. This further helps pinpoint key areas to focus on in combating deepfakes through proper regulation and governance - through proposed enforced and unenforced approaches in applying the guidelines observed.en_US
